Exploring the Diversity of Moroccan Music
Moroccan music represents a vibrant tapestry of traditions , reflecting the nation's complex heritage . From the hypnotic rhythms of Gnawa rituals , rooted in Sub-Saharan African heritage , to the energetic beats of Chaabi songs popular throughout the cities, the sonic landscape is incredibly diverse . Andalusian traditional music, a testament to the Moorish presence, showcases intricate vocal performances and delicate instrumentation, while the Berber folk music, performed across the highlands , utilizes unique instruments and powerful storytelling. Even contemporary current Moroccan artists frequently incorporate these classical components into their own creative expressions , ensuring a continuing evolution and broad appeal.
